Boot Barn Holdings Product Analyst Salary

The average Boot Barn Holdings Product Analyst earns an estimated $115,187 annually, which includes an estimated base salary of $101,387 with a $13,800 bonus. Boot Barn Holdings' Product Analyst compensation is $185 more than the US average for a Product Analyst. Product Analyst salaries at Boot Barn Holdings can range from $80,000 - $176,000.

The Product Department at Boot Barn Holdings earns $3,652 more on average than the HR Department.

Product Analyst Compensation by Gender (All Companies)

The average female Product Analyst at companies similar size to Boot Barn Holdings reported making $114,171, while the average male Product Analyst at similar sized companies reported making $123,381.

Product Analyst Compensation by Ethnicity (All Companies)

The average Asian or Pacific Islander Product Analyst at companies similar size to Boot Barn Holdings reported making $134,282, while the average African American/Black Product Analyst at similar sized companies reported making $99,625.
